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9764248688 288186006 0975656 60993004385
835 859187264 4709
835 859187264 4709
154415509 48 5566346593
All about undefined
Interested in learning more?
835 859187264 4709
154415509 48 5566346593
See more
6437415 85096
56 3951 317663200
See more
0669012 81678441 4026
642694323 932988637 144
See more